Do Moldovan citizens require a visa to visit Egypt?
Yes, Moldovan citizens do require a visa to visit Egypt. However, there is a convenient option available called an e-visa. This electronic visa can be applied for online and eliminates the need to visit an embassy or consulate. Here are some key points to remember about Egypt's e-visa for Moldovan citizens:
- Validity: The single-entry e-Visa is valid for 90 days from the date of issuance, while the multiple-entry e-Visa is valid for six months.
- Stay duration: With a single-entry e-Visa, Moldovan citizens can stay in Egypt for up to 30 days. For a multiple-entry e-Visa, each stay can last up to 30 days within the six-month validity period.
- Purpose: The e-visa is suitable for tourism, recreational activities, or family visits.
